The Toronto Symphony Volunteer Committee welcomes new volunteers who bring energy, talent, expertise and commitment to the organization.
Volunteer now by submitting an application form. Active involvement on our many committees will hone your project management, team and leadership skills.
In addition to providing support to one of North America's leading symphony orchestras, becoming a volunteer provides opportunities for personal growth and development through participation in our fundraising, educational and piano competition activities.
Volunteer responsibilities include: attending at least one general meeting during the fiscal year; writing fundraising letters; participating actively in at least one other project or committee. Please see the fee structure and responsibilities for members of our Volunteer Committee.
Volunteering also has its rewards: previews of concert performances; opportunities to meet members of the TSO at our Orchestra Liaison Lunches; lectures with guest artists, composers and conductors; and exclusive invitations to our Interludes program.
An annual membership fee is payable upon becoming a member of the Toronto Symphony Volunteer Committee.
